ORDINANCE 75-16
AN ORDINANCE AMENDING THE ZONING ORDINANCE OF
THE CITY OF PLYMOUTH RELATING TO GUARANTEES
REQUIRED FOR THE COMPLETION OF CERTAIN AMENITIES
IN THE SITE PLANS.
TH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PLYMOUTH DOES HEREBY
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S:
Section 1. Amendment, Zoning Ordinance. Ordinance
No. 63-8 of the City of Plymouth, known as the Plymouth Zoning
Ordinance, is hereby amended by adding the following thereto
as Paragraph 11, Subdivision 3 of Section 17 of said Ordinance:
"Section 17. General Regulations
. Subdivision 3. Administrative Procedure,
11. Following the approval of the site plan
required in Paragraph 6 above and before issuance of a
building permit, the developer shall guarantee to the
City the completion of all private exterior amenities
as shown in the site plan. Such amenities are hereby
defined as landscaping, private driveways,parking
areas, recreational facilities and other similar
facilities. Such guarantee shall be in the form of
a bond, cash deposit or irrevocable letter of credit.
A cash deposit or irrevocable letter of credit shall
be in the amount of 100% of the estimated cost of such
amenities and a bond shall be in the amount of 150%
of such estimated costs. The time allowed for com-
pletion of such private exterior amenities shall be
set out in the resolution approving the site plan
and the guarantee shall provide for its forfeit to
the City in the event such completion date is not met
by the developer. For good cause shown the City Council
may extend the time for completion, in which event the
developer shall provide a like guarantee for the extended
period. As various portions of such amenities are
completed by the developer and approved by the City,
the City may release such portion of the guarantee
as is attribu.cable to such completed work."
